Internet Terminology
Banner Ads An image placed on a web site by an advertiser that
display's the advertiser's message, and functions as a link
to the advertiser's site. The size of a Banner Ad is usually measured in pixels:
width - by - height.
'Top Banner Ads' are the large rectangular ads that appear at the top of the BloorWest.Info pages. They are 468 pixels wide by 60 pixels high.
'Side Banner Ads' are the smaller square ads that appear on the side of the BloorWest.Info pages. They are 120 pixels wide by 90 or 120 pixels high.
Impressions The number of times that a banner has been
presented to visitors.
CPM Cost of an ad per one thousand impressions.
Clicks or Click-throughs The number of times that
an ad has been clicked by visitors. A measure of response.
Click Rate, Clickthrough rates, or simply CTR
The number of visitors that view an
ad and click on it as a percentage of total impressions.
Hits The number of
pages displayed to visitors.
GIF or JPEG Standard formats
for graphics on Web sites. Banner Ads will use one of these two formats
Home Page The initial Web page that
you arrive at when you visit a website. It is the first
page a new user will see. It contains links to all the
other web pages offered by the Web site.

Log File All raw hits to a Web server are recorded
in this file. These log files are used to calculate and track usage
and can later be verified by third-party audit firms.
